National well-being updates
• Suite of national well-being measures updated every 6 months where data are available
• 19 (out of 41) measures updated in today’s release
• Changes include: Increases in Personal well-being Trust in national Government Energy consumed from renewable resources
Decreases in: Unemployment rate Total green house gas emissions
ONS personal well-being questions
• Overall, how satisfied are you with your life nowadays?
• Overall, to what extent do you feel the things you do in your
life are worthwhile?
• Overall, how happy did you feel yesterday?
• Overall, how anxious did you feel yesterday?
Response scale:
0 1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 10|______|______|_______|______|______|______|______|______|_______|______|
Not at all Completely
